Output d61eee2f2b60c2c33140f0d47a9ea81e15567d8850c00af4f9c10eee67db9773:0

value
27561608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2e362b903d7f1d247f9202bc9215c00beb5f2b2 OP_EQUAL
address
MUaqLpDEyXXC3vUPueBgT1vLYWgzrbTzga
transaction
d61eee2f2b60c2c33140f0d47a9ea81e15567d8850c00af4f9c10eee67db9773
spent
true